About This Item
Royal Academy publication to accompany exhibition. Fully illustrated and with a year by year timeline by Kathleen Brunner. Laid in Gallery Guide included. 448 pages, softcover with gatefold flaps, no marks, slightest wear noticeable on matte blue back cover. Striking oversized work.
